
On 29th April, there was a test run to shake down a set of 7 SRPS Mk 1 coaches following fitment of CDL (Central Door Locking), seen to the east of Dalgety Bay station,

37403 Isle of Mull was leading 5Z25 11:14 Bo'ness Jn Exchange Sdg - Lochgelly, which then proceeded as 5Z26 via Dunfermline, Longannet, Alloa, Stirling and Falkirk back to Bo'ness. While 37025 had been expected in earlier planning, it was under repair at Bo'ness with parts awaited.

37401 Mary Queen of Scots + 37403 passing Aberdour with 'The Garrison Growlers' 1Z37 06:01 Glenrothes with Thornton - Fort William, 1st May.

37401 had worked north from Carlisle Upperby to Bo'ness on the previous day. Delivered as D6968 on 17th February 1965, later 37268.

37403 was delivered as D6607 on 22nd October 1965, later 37307.

FO 3150 was the last coach in a rake of 8, all with visible CDL lighting except for exempt RB 1730, seen coupled adjacent.
